Olanrewaju Ogunmefun, better known by his stage name Vector Tha Viper, is a Nigerian hip-hop artiste. From his latest release “Vibes Before Teslim: The Journey To Self Discovery” comes his latest music video “Alaye Jor Jor Jor.”
“Alaye Jor Jor Jor” elaborates the theme of self pride and how it plays a crucial part of self discovery in human existence. Pride and ego is a thing every human being has, especially as a rapper. For Vector on this track he says “it is actually okay to have self pride, but you have to be able to defend it, and take responsibility for every action you take as an Individual.”
The song came about from one of most controversial rap beef in Africa, around October 2019. Also he is also advocating for the pride of ones heritage; be proud of where you come from, and Lagos Island is the pride of Vector all day.
